>Why do your piece values of Archbishop and Chancellor increase then?

This was done as a "post-process" on the 10x8 values, not from the 8x8 values.
That is, on an 8x8 board all values are stronger.

My work was derived from Taylor's, which did not claim to provide exact values,
so neither could I. On the page I explain this as well.

>
>We are talking about average exchange values. But in evaluating a concrete
>position you have to overlay positional evaluating. And because of its depending
>on inverse piece values a combined figure has weaker threats that each of its
>components would own. The difference therefore can be found in the detail
>evaluation.
>

I see then! My values are not based on just one equation, I made my own
adjustment (a "positional" merit thrown in at the end) which is part of the
score. This explains our differences. I try to come up with exact weights and
feed it to the program, rather than compute positional weights as other factors
change.
